How to edit a cost.
- 
Steps to editing a cost
 - Go to the costs admin section on the left hand navigation.
 - Find the cost you want to edit, and click edit.
 - Edit the cost, this is what each field represents. 
- Name: This is the name of the cost.
 - Cost Group: This is the cost group also called a category. This is what groups the costs together.
 - Vendor: This is how you link a cost to a vendor.
 - Tick boxes
- Show on cost calc: Tick if you want to use this on your job profit and cost calculators.
 - External cost: Tick if this cost comes from a 3rd party.
 - Setup/takedown: Tick is this cost is related to the set up and take down dates of a job.
 - Labour cost? Tick if you want this to be a trackable labour cost.
 
 - Cost amount
- flat_fee: If the cost has a standard flat fee, then apply this fee.
 - price_per_mile: The is the delivery price or price per mile (km).
 - price_per_square_meter: These costs will calculate the cost on a square meter.
 - percentage_of_total_cost: These costs are calculated at a % of the total booking amount (pre-tax).
 - To create an AD HOC cost, leave all the cost amount columns blank.
